Scam or not?

We had an engineer visit yesterday to repair our internet, all up & running but this morning we had a call from open reach (or did we?) saying since this our IPs address is no longer private & now public. I'm not technically up there but I wouldn't answer any questions & once I said I'd contact my provider myself to check because of scams they put phone down. Was I right to question this?

@Techornot39  As addition to @FLC  post Openreach would never call a customer like this, nor would any ISP
